gpt4 book ai didi

spring-batch - 如何持续运行 Spring Batch 作业

转载 作者:行者123 更新时间:2023-12-05 03:14:45 27 4
gpt4 key购买 nike

持续运行 Spring Batch 作业的最佳方式是什么?我们是否需要编写一个 shell 文件来以预定义的时间间隔循环和启 Action 业?或者在 Spring Batch 本身中是否有一种方法可以配置一个作业,以便它在任一位置重复

1) 预定义的时间间隔

2)每次运行完成后

谢谢

最佳答案

如果你想定期启动你的工作,你可以结合Spring Scheduler和 Spring 批处理。这是一个具体的例子:Spring Scheduler + Batch Example .

如果你想不断地重新启动你的工作(你确定吗!),你可以配置一个 Job Listener在你的工作上。然后,通过 jobListener.afterJob(JobExecution jobExecution) 方法,您可以重新启 Action 业。

关于spring-batch - 如何持续运行 Spring Batch 作业,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22983049/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com